由于代码太长,我无法在此处发布,我创建了一个 demo page .
- 使用IE打开页面。
- 点击“添加”链接。
- 然后,点击“指定请求类型”。
下面是IE8的截图:
当使用 Chrome、Safari 和 Firefox 查看页面时,您应该能够看到所需的布局
这是 Chrome 的屏幕截图。
对于 IE,我尝试将 checkbox
列表放入一个 div(#request_type) 并设置它的 width
(大约 150px),希望checkbox
列表将环绕,但它不起作用。
最佳答案
为了保持一致的外观,只需将 label
元素定义为仅适用于 IE 的 display:inline-block
,方法是使用可以放置在文档标题中的条件注释,像这样:
<!--[if lt IE 9]>
.ui-button {
display: inline-block;
}
<![endif]-->
关于jquery - IE 中的样式(jquery)复选框按钮自动换行,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9307545/